ていることを特徴とするオートクレーブ。 A rotor is fixed to a rotating shaft of a circulation fan that protrudes outside the pressure vessel, and the rotating shaft and rotor are housed in a sealed casing that is airtightly attached to the pressure vessel, and the sealed casing A driving shaft that is coaxially driven to rotate with the rotating shaft is disposed outside, and a magnet that rotates the rotor by a rotating magnetic field from outside the sealed casing is provided on the driving shaft, and a magnet that rotates the rotor from outside the sealed casing. An autoclave characterized in that it is equipped with vanes that create an air flow towards the.
